Japanese Primrose. A perennial with large green leaves. Stout stems with tiers of crimson flowers in late spring and early summer. Max Height 45cm to 80cm. Max Spread 45cm. Flowers May to June. Full sun/partial shade. Hardy. Water thoroughly before planting.
